## Description

Improper Encoding or Escaping of Output vulnerability in Apache Syncope.



Authenticated users can store a spreadsheet formula payload in one of their own plain attributes. When such users are included in a CSV export and the generated CSV file is opened by a spreadsheet application, the formula may be executed.





This issue affects Apache Syncope: from 3.0.0-M0 through 3.0.16, from 4.0.0-M0 Through 4.0.7, from 4.1.0-M0 through 4.1.2.

Users are recommended to upgrade to version 4.0.8 / 4.1.3, which fix this issue.
